Impulse NGO Network bags CNN-IBN award

By Our Reporter

SHILLONG: Recognizing the inspirational stories of everyday Indians, who are doing their bit to bring about a positive change, CNN-IBN, in partnership with Jaypee Group, named Impulse NGO network, Shillong as one of the 15 recipients of the inaugural edition of ‘India Positive Awards.

Impulse has been involved in fighting the coal mafia and saving lives of children trafficked from Nepal, Assam and Bangladesh to work as bonded labour in the rat hole coal mines of Jaintia Hills.

The awards ceremony will be telecast on CNN-IBN on Saturday.

Speaking about the awards, Rajdeep Sardesai, Editor-in-Chief, CNN-IBN, IBN7 & IBN-Lokmat, said, “India Positive aims to explore and spread the goodness of Indians, who enrich the lives of others and the society at large and these Awards are an effort to acknowledge the initiatives by such optimistic people who are a source of inspiration to fellow Indians.”
